Forces in Structures There are five different types of load –Tension(stretching) –Compression(squashing) –Shear(sliding) –Bending –Torque(rotating) Load Demonstration

Stress/Strain Curve Stress and Strain Used to compare materials of different dimensions Stress = Force/Area Strain = Change in Length/Original Length

Composite Materials Second material inside first to increase toughness Carbon fibre composite, reinforced concrete, fiberglass The reinforcing spreads the energy of the crack Toughness Demonstration
